FAQ

Does StarsVPN use the same Telegram account on the website?

Yes. The website uses Telegram verification and maps it to the same backend account used by the bot and mini app.

Can Telegram VPN mean more than one protocol?

Yes. The Telegram-linked cabinet can issue multiple protocol modes, so the Telegram flow is about account and delivery parity rather than a single tunnel type.

How do I start the Telegram VPN flow?

Open the login flow, complete Telegram verification, then choose the route and issue the config from the cabinet.
